# InkLedger Environments

InkLedger, our PDF invoice renderer, runs in three environments: dev, staging, and production. Each environment has its own font cache, template bucket, and render queue. New team members should verify staging parity before promoting any template change. Please read each setting carefully before editing anything. The staging environment currently uses the following configuration values.

deployment values, yadup-tajof:
oliath:
  log_level: debug
  metrics_host: metrics.oliath.zemvarlabs.internal
  pool_size: 4

## Deployment

Keyturner is our internal secrets-rotation utility. Deploy via the standard pipeline; one instance per region, no horizontal scaling. Rotation runs are idempotent, so a failed deploy mid-run is safe to retry. Verify the health endpoint before promoting. The service reads its runtime configuration at boot, shown below.

deployment values, yagef-yawip:
ELIOX_PIN=5303
ELIOX_METRICS_HOST=metrics.eliox.paliqworks.corp
ELIOX_LOG_LEVEL=error
ELIOX_TENANT=praiel

### Weekly sync — Shorely app, tide-table widget

- Widget now caches tide predictions for 48h; offline mode finally works on the ferry test route.
- Rounding bug on neap tides fixed, but daylight-saving edge case still open.
- Design wants a compact view for the watch app; parked for next sprint.
- Any questions about the prediction pipeline should go to the owner below.

signatory, yahog-badug: Quenix Ulaael

Heads up, plugin folks: if your FieldScout extension fails CI on the offline-mode suite, it's probably the sync stub. The runner spins up a fake tile cache, and plugins that call the live Meridian endpoint directly will time out after 30s. Wrap your fetches in the provided OfflineGate helper and the suite passes fine. We've seen this bite three plugin authors this month alone. If you're still stuck, grab the token from the failed run and paste it into your ticket.

trace token, bagag-kawep: htk6_d2d45a